Understanding Swiss Franc Exchange Rates

The Swiss franc (CHF) is renowned for its stability, frequently acting as a safe-haven monetary unit during times of global economic uncertainty. Variable exchange rates between the CHF and other currencies can be influenced by a vast array of factors, including monetary policy in Switzerland and its trading partners. Understanding these dynamics is crucial for businesses, financiers and individuals involved in international transactions.

Key indicators that affect Swiss franc exchange rates include the Swiss copyright's monetary policy stance, economic growth in Switzerland and the Eurozone, commodity prices, and global risk appetite.

The Swiss Financial System

Nestled amidst the snow-capped Alps of Europe lies Switzerland, a nation renowned for its renowned financial institutions. With a history deeply entwined with banking and finance, Switzerland has carved a niche as a global haven for wealth management, international trade, and investment. Their robust regulatory framework, coupled with a commitment to secrecy, has attracted individuals and institutions from across the globe seeking secure and transparent financial solutions.

The Swiss financial system is a complex tapestry woven from various institutions.

* **Commercial Banks:** These pillars of the financial system provide a range of services to individuals and businesses, including deposits, loans, and investment advice.

* **Cantonal Banks:** Founded in individual Swiss cantons, these banks offer localized banking solutions tailored to the needs of their respective regions.

* **Private Banks:** Switzerland's world-famous private banking sector caters click here to high-net-worth individuals and families, providing bespoke wealth management services with a focus on discretion and personalized attention.

Furthermore, the Swiss financial market is home to a thriving protection industry and an active bourse.

Best Practices for Money Transfer in Switzerland

When traveling to Switzerland, knowing the most effective ways to exchange money is essential for a seamless and enjoyable trip. Switzerland utilizes the Swiss Franc (CHF) as its currency, so it's crucial to exchange your home currency accordingly. At airports, banks, and well-known hotels, you'll find numerous possibilities for currency exchange. However, comparing rates beforehand can aid you in securing the favorable deals.

Considering a reputable online money transfer service can often provide competitive exchange rates and lower fees. ATMs are widely available throughout Switzerland, but be aware of potential transaction fees charged by your bank or the ATM operator. Carrying a small amount of Swiss Francs in currency is always helpful for smaller purchases and tips.

  • Be aware to inform your bank about your travel plans to avoid any issues with your debit or credit cards.
  • Employ contactless payment methods, such as Apple Pay or Google Pay, for ease.
  • Embrace the local currency and steer clear of exchanging money at unofficial booths or street vendors.
